Head
The figures utilize a specialized dual-molded snake head piece. It features a solid reddish-brown top with translucent orange plastic on the underside and neck, representing molten lava/fire flowing through them. The 'Slayer' variant features a wider cobra-like hood, while the 'Destroyer' (center and back) has a more elongated, upright neck.
Torso
Tan base color with 'mummy' style wrap printing in dark brown and flame-like orange/yellow detailing. The arms are tan, and the hands are reddish-brown. The printing represents ancient Serpentine warriors resurrected with fire magic.
Legs
Tan legs with consistent mummy wrap printing that follows from the torso. The printing includes small instances of embers or glowing fire effects peeking through the wraps.

Character Background
Part of the Aspheera's Serpentine army. Originally an ancient tribe of snakes, they were magically transformed into fire-undead warriors after Aspheera escaped her tomb to seek revenge against Wu.
Design Notes
The dual-molded head pieces are a highlight of modern Ninjago design, using the translucency to interact with light to look 'powered up.' They mark a shift from the rubbery heads of earlier Serpentine (2012) to rigid, detailed plastic.
